Contigo Kids Water Bottles Recalled

A recall has been issued for certain Contigo Kids cleanable water bottles, due to a choking hazard.

This affects water bottles with the black colour spout and cover.

It comes in three sizes, 13, 14 and 20 ounces and in four different colors.

Around 157, 000 of the bottles were sold in Canada between April 2018 and June 2019 individually or in packs of two and three.

As of August 20th, Contigo has received 30 reports in Canada of the spout detaching.

If you have one of these bottles, you should stop using it immediately and contact Contigo for a replacement lid.
